2014-11-23 33 views
3

我試圖在Swift中使用Google Maps SDK for iOS。我一直在關注來自Google開發者網站的these步驟。問題是當我試圖在AppDelegate.swift中導入GoogleMaps時,它顯示錯誤,如.. No such module 'GoogleMaps'Swift:沒有這樣的模塊「GoogleMaps」錯誤

我已經添加了所有框架並對鏈接和生成設置進行了必要的更改。有什麼我錯過了嗎?

+0

你是否能解決這個問題?得到同樣的問題rn .. – user2161301 2014-11-24 20:57:09

+0

@ user2161301不,我無法解決問題! – 2014-11-24 21:10:25

+0

我剛剛刪除了這個項目,我現在正在重新編碼目標C中的所有東西,無論如何需要快速移動 – user2161301 2014-11-24 21:46:33

回答

4

該網站上的步驟仍然適用於Objective-C應用程序。要使用Google Maps API在Swift中編寫應用程序,您需要添加一個bridging header,然後您可以使用在該標題中導入模塊。

application:didFinishLaunchingWithOptions:而不是使用[GMSServices provideAPIKey:@"API_KEY"];那麼你使用GMSServices.provideAPIKey("API_KEY")

1

刪除您所有的吊艙文件,包括除podinstall和鎖定工作空間並重新安裝莢

+0

只是爲了澄清,刪除Pods.xcodeproj,Google相關的窗格以及.xcworkspace。然後重新運行'pod install',這應該可以解決問題。沒有必要刪除所有的豆莢。 – 2016-03-17 16:15:43

+0

我想你是righjt – 2016-06-03 09:41:36

相關問題